LGUP is a Windows‑only program developed internally by LG Electronics to flash firmware (KDZ or TOT files) onto LG smartphones. It was never intended for public distribution, but it has been circulating on developer forums such as XDA for years. The tool allows you to: The Ultimate Guide to LGUP 1

Many LG V40, G7, and V50 users have successfully cross-flashed their T-Mobile or Sprint devices to the Canadian or European open-market firmware. This removes bloatware, enables VoLTE on unsupported carriers, and restores lost features like FM radio or Wi-Fi calling.

Another major feature is the "Partition DL" mode. This mode allows users to select specific partitions to flash rather than overwriting the entire phone. Using modified flashing tools carries inherent risks. Files found on community forums may trigger or be flagged as potentially harmful by antivirus software because they use "injection methods" to bypass security.
